[This review was collected as part of a promotion.] AMAZING! WORKED great in my daughter's room. I LOVE the curbside sensor we placed it outta sight outta mind for the L.O. the timer function worked phenomenal! There is a button on the very bottom of the heater so if any bumps or thumps rattle it the second that button is off the ground heater is IMMEDIATELY shut off automatically. Its fairly quiet with just a small hum to it .

[This review was collected as part of a promotion.] This thing is awesome. It has a really cool bottom where you can wrap the cord into so it’s not loose. Also if it gets knocked in any way shape or form it automatically turns off, but it seems to heat really fast and I like that. It has a remote and you really can’t hear anything coming off of it
